Understanding Fire Protection Services: A Foundation for Safety
Fire protection services encompass a broad spectrum of strategies, systems, and technologies designed to prevent fires, detect their occurrence early, and suppress them efficiently. These services include:
- Fire prevention measures through safety audits and risk assessments
- Fire detection systems such as smoke alarms, heat detectors, and advanced sensor networks
- Fire alarm systems that alert personnel and emergency responders instantly
- Fire suppression systems including sprinklers, gaseous agents, and foam-based solutions
- Emergency response planning and tailored training programs for personnel
Among these, fire suppression systems are vital for controlling and extinguishing fires effectively. They must be designed with the specific hazards of a facility in mind, whether it's an industrial plant, data center, chemical warehouse, or commercial building. This is where foam concentrate for fire fighting plays a transformative role, especially in tackling flammable liquids and chemical fires.
The Evolution of Fire Suppression: From Water to Foam-Based Systems
Traditional firefighting often relied heavily on water-based systems such as sprinklers and hoses. While effective against many types of fires, water has limitations, especially for Class B fires involving flammable liquids like gasoline, oil, or chemical solvents. These fires demand specialized suppression agents that can smother flames more effectively without spreading the combustible liquids.
The development of foam concentrate for fire fighting marked a significant milestone. These agents create a blanket of foam that isolates the fuel from oxygen, suppresses vapors, and cools the fire source. The result is faster, more efficient, and safer suppression for high-risk fire scenarios.

Types of Foam Concentrates for Fire Fighting
Different types of foam concentrates cater to specific fire hazards:
- Aqueous Film-Forming Foam (AFFF): Excellent for hydrocarbon fires, forming a film that suppresses vapors.
- Fluoroprotein Foams: Used for fuels and chemical fires, combining protein-based agents with fluorochemicals for superior effectiveness.
- Alcohol-Resistant Foams (AR-AFFF): Designed for fires involving alcohols and polar solvents, creating a barrier to prevent soaps and residues.
- High-Expansion Foams: Best for confined spaces, protecting large areas with minimal water usage.

Implementing Fire Protection Services with Foam Concentrates: Best Practices
To maximize the benefits of foam-based fire suppression, businesses and safety organizations should adhere to these best practices:
- Conduct Comprehensive Risk Assessments: Understand the specific hazards related to your facility and identify high-risk areas requiring foam suppression.
- Choose Appropriate Foam Concentrates: Select the foam type based on the nature of combustible materials present, environmental considerations, and operational requirements.
- Regular Maintenance and Testing: Ensure foam equipment and reservoirs are serviced routinely to guarantee readiness during emergencies.
- Train Personnel Effectively: Conduct regular training on foam application techniques, safety protocols, and system operation.
- Create Emergency Response Plans: Integrate foam suppression strategies into overall fire emergency procedures for swift deployment.
